Swifty Corporation financed the purchase of a machine by making payments of $20500 at the end of each of five years. The appropr
NikAS [45]

Answer:

Cost of machine = $73,897.99

Explanation:

The cost of machine to Swifty Corporation the present value pf the ordinary annuity payment of $20,500 per year discounted at the interest rate of 12%.

Note that the annuity is an ordinary annuity because annual  payment  is made at the end of the year.

Present value of ordinary annuity= annuity factor× annual payment

Present value of ordinary annuity = 20,500× 3.60478= $73,897.99

Cost of machine = $73,897.99
